
ESG Today: Week in Review

This week in ESG news: Unilever’s Chief Sustainability Officer exits; HSBC’s new net zero transition plan and targets; EU countries agree on 2040 climate goal; U.S. states warn Microsoft, Google, Meta against complying with EU’s sustainability reporting and due diligence laws; State Street pulls out of net zero investor group in U.S., but stays in Europe; Google signs large-scale reforestation carbon credit deal; Position Green continues sustainability data consolidation drive with new acquisition; EU invests over $3 billion in net zero technology projects; more than 20 airlines to change green claims after greenwashing investigation; Apollo buys $6.5 billion stake in massive offshore windfarm, and more.
